Output f590ee1ecebb2780c9efd64ab3dc72446805e1530b8d17edba9d9441bf64b199:0

value
339302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ff470068be8a55ff33646dbad4ec5f19a1d7dc5d OP_EQUAL
address
3QxoHjm34p31VymX6dLues7F1Dv1G7aaP7
transaction
f590ee1ecebb2780c9efd64ab3dc72446805e1530b8d17edba9d9441bf64b199
spent
true